Default Which casinos in London still use a shoe/dealer shuffling?

I had this list of all London casinos
http://www.casinocity.com/gb/london/casinos.html

I remember calling them all by phone, and the only ones which did not use only CSM's but also shoes, were Napoleons, Grosvenor, Palm Beach (Lci), Golden Nugget and Cromwell mint (Stanley). The rest were just clones of these, or they were private clubs where you have to pay 750-1500 pounds,

Empire in Leicester Sq uses a shoe. Six decks, DAS, stand s17.

you won't find £3 tables in London. Most places with shoes have mins of £10 Fri/Sat. Napoleon still sticks with £5 min at the weekend though, and it's 4 deck but pen is very dealer specific.
